Abstract

A wireless device receives downlink control information (DCI) scheduling physical uplink shared channel (PUSCH) transmissions for a cell. The DCI comprises a first phase tracking reference signal-demodulation reference signal (PTRS-DMRS) association field, a second PTRS-DMRS association field, and a sounding reference signal (SRS) resource set field. A first value of the SRS resource set field indicates the PUSCH transmissions are based on the first PTRS-DMRS association field, and a second value of the SRS resource set field indicates the PUSCH transmissions are based on both the first PTRS-DMRS association field and the second PTRS-DMRS association field. The wireless device transmits the PUSCH transmissions based on the SRS resource set field.
